Good car for a Ford
Got it back in 2006, great car! Been in two accidents with it and worst i had was replacing a bumper and all the plastic stuff on the front end. Its a pretty tough car. I'm thinking of finding a sho version of the 3.0 L though and transmission could use some improvement. the interior is cheap, door panels falling off so they are screwed to door frame with sheet metal screws.
Got lucky
It seems my Taurus will never die. 265,000 miles and going strong. Not a drop of oil burned or leaked. Have replaced some of the expected wear parts -usually before they broke down. always change oil at 3000 miles. replaced transmission at 230,000. some of the paint is beginning to fail and the interior plastic is becoming brittle and breaking.

It's been a good strong car overall
This car's base engine has been wonderful. I bought this car at 9,000 miles and now it has 113000 and I have put very little money into upkeep considering the amount of use. The speedometer went out, one rear window quit working and the windshield wiper fluid pump died. Lots of trouble with the hoses and had to replace the radiator. The cupholders are the worst design every. Fluid splashes up onto the stereo. It's been my only transportation for 8 years and it's never died on me.
Never again!
I had problems from the very beginning! I purchased this thing used and was only the second owner. The car had about 75k miles, but ran and looked great from the beginning. Within 6 months, 2 fuel injectors were replaced which cost me big bucks, the waterpump was eventually replaced, the air conditioning stopped working and the list of repairs could go on and on. The cupholder is in a rediculous location...right in front of the radio so forget about having a drink in the holder and changing a station at the same time. This car has been towed more times than all my previous cars put together and I will never own a Ford again!
1995 Taurus Sho
When I bought this car it really suprised me at how fast it was! It is the ultimate touring sedan. I reguarly drive long trips at highway speeds with passengers...this car is the best. When you begin to pass a slower moving vehicle the passing gear will really suprise you, it will rev well up over 6000 rpm or more before shifting into overdrive if you stay on the gas.
